Transaction 64d590f6558050402c1db1753bd1afd275b152641ee48992f63dc4fb021ce598
1 Input
1 Output
-
64d590f6558050402c1db1753bd1afd275b152641ee48992f63dc4fb021ce598:0
- value
- 12780
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d8489aac37e09cf501e9d2559ec56b377b91c9fe597b6413b73d431365f38cd6
- address
- ltc1pmpyf4tphuzw02q0f6f2ea3ttxaaerj07t9akgyah84p3xe0n3ntqjfxlza